Houston Physicians' Hospital welcomes new CEO: 5 key notes

Houston Physicians' Hospital in Webster, Texas, named Nicholas J. Crafts, FACHE, the new CEO.

"It's an incredible opportunity to become CEO of Houston Physicians' Hospital," said Mr. Crafts. "In this role, I'll work closely with our physicians and hospital staff to ensure we remain one of the nation's leading healthcare facilities. Definitely, we'll continue to find new opportunities which keep our patients on the leading edge of medical technology and care."

Here are five things to know about Mr. Crafts.

1. He has held leadership roles for hospitals throughout Texas, including CEO, COO and administrative director of operations titles.

2. He has been chairman of the board for the Cimarron Valley Chapter of the American Red Cross.

3. In addition to his work in executive leadership roles, Mr. Crafts has been published in several healthcare publications and served with many associations.

4. In his new role, Mr. Crafts will guide Houston Physicians' Hospital and Houston Physicians' Surgery Center to continued success.

5. Mr. Crafts earned his undergraduate at Louisiana State University-Shreveport and his MBA and MHA from the University of Houston Clear Lake.
